Output 313a599ebdd6e09a93542d9b9ecb43fd771435300c0cf34ee8b3ec7222352f23:3

value
615040
script pubkey
OP_0 OP_PUSHBYTES_20 3534ff6b0ac903cd611aec46dd41dae1a0866490
address
bc1qx56076c2eypu6cg6a3rd6sw6uxsgveys04r5d5
transaction
313a599ebdd6e09a93542d9b9ecb43fd771435300c0cf34ee8b3ec7222352f23
confirmations
63891
spent
true